We are looking for an admin assistant to join our team and provide administrative support to our Diagnostic Networks team. This post is mainly based at Colchester Hospital with some potential working from home. This post is part time, with hours available up to 30 hours per week, including the possibility of school hours. Over the past 2 years our portfolio has expanded from 2 to 4 diagnostic networks therefore it is an exciting time to join our team and proactively support various procurement projects. The networks are formatted as a collaboration and we are extremely passionate about how we support our trusts. Diagnostic networks are an advocate in creating an environment to support all our staff to develop and grow, share skills and knowledge, embrace innovation, deliver excellence and value within our activities. The network specialities include: Pathology, Diagnostic Imaging, Gastrointestinal Endoscopy and Physiological Sciences. You will provide an efficient and comprehensive administration to our networks, dealing with queries from the leadership team, clinical leads and domain leads.     We are ESNEFT and we provide hospital and community health services to almost one million people across east Suffolk and north Essex. Our dedicated staff deliver care from acute hospitals in Colchester and Ipswich, community hospitals, surgeries, community clinics and in patients' own homes
  • We are one of the largest NHS organisations in England, employing more than 12,000 staff We pride ourselves on supporting our staff. We offer a wide range of training and development opportunities, as well as flexible working options Along with supporting you to achieve your career goals we offer a generous pension scheme, unsocial hours payments (where applicable), 27 days annual leave on commencement (pro rata) and access to a range of NHS discounts.
